Questions marquées «list»

260
Comment localiser une chaîne dans le fichier info.plist iOS?

Comme vous le savez peut-être, iOS 8 nécessite la clé NSLocationWhenInUseUsageDescription pour utiliser l'emplacement de l'utilisateur. J'ai ajouté cette clé et quelques informations générales dans ma liste d'informations. Comment utiliser la chaîne de traduction dans le fichier plist? -- Mettre à...

259
Comment supprimer un élément d'une liste s'il existe?

Je reçois new_tagun champ de texte de formulaire avec self.response.get("new_tag")et selected_tagsdes champs de case à cocher avec self.response.get_all("selected_tags") Je les combine comme ceci: tag_string = new_tag new_tag_list = f1.striplist(tag_string.split(",") + selected_tags) (...

257
Taille initiale pour ArrayList

Vous pouvez définir la taille initiale d'une liste de tableaux en faisant ArrayList<Integer> arr=new ArrayList<Integer>(10); Cependant, vous ne pouvez pas faire arr.add(5, 10); car il provoque une exception hors limites. À quoi sert de définir une taille initiale si vous ne pouvez pas...

252
Différence entre if (a - b <0) et if (a <b)

Je lisais le ArrayListcode source de Java et j'ai remarqué des comparaisons dans les instructions if. Dans Java 7, la méthode grow(int)utilise if (newCapacity - minCapacity < 0) newCapacity = minCapacity; En Java 6, grown'existait pas. La méthode ensureCapacity(int)utilise cependant if...

244
Ajout élément par élément de 2 listes?

J'ai maintenant: list1 = [1, 2, 3] list2 = [4, 5, 6] Je souhaite avoir: [1, 2, 3] + + + [4, 5, 6] || || || [5, 7, 9] Un simple ajout élémentaire de deux listes. Je peux sûrement parcourir les deux listes, mais je ne veux pas le faire. Quelle est la façon la plus Pythonique de le...

243
Concaténation de deux listes - différence entre '+ =' et extend ()

J'ai vu qu'il y a en fait deux (peut-être plus) façons de concaténer des listes en Python: Une façon est d'utiliser la méthode extend (): a = [1, 2] b = [2, 3] b.extend(a) l'autre pour utiliser l'opérateur plus (+): b += a Maintenant, je me demande: Laquelle de ces deux options est la façon ``...

243
Créer une liste vide en Python

Quelle est la meilleure façon de créer une nouvelle liste vide en Python? l = [] ou l = list() Je pose cette question pour deux raisons: Raisons techniques, quant à laquelle est plus rapide. (la création d'une classe entraîne des frais généraux?) Lisibilité du code - lequel est la convention...